I just went back from my visa interview this morning and I hope this will help.
1st step: Receive I-20
Get the Form I-20 from the university that you're going to attend.
2nd step: Complete the DS-160 form
Fill in DS-160 form and submit it online. Click Here
3rd step: Pay the Visa Fee
F-1 visa fee is $160. There are three options for visa payment:
a) Electronic Funds Transfer
b) JomPay
c) Cash at Ambank
I paid my visa fee at Ambank. Before going to the bank, I printed out the applicable "U.S. Visa Application Deposit Slip" available Here
Please note the expiration date on the deposit slip. Do not make the payment by using the deposit slip that has expired.
After making your payment, you will get a receipt from the bank. Keep your receipt. You will then schedule your appointment using your Bill A/C No. (receipt number).
4th step: Pay the SEVIS Fee (I-901 Fee)
For the non-immigrant student with Form I-20, the SEVIS fee is $200. You can pay the fee using a credit card. Click here or here
After making your payment, please print out the SEVIS I-901 Payment Confirmation because it is needed during the interview at the US Embassy.
5th step: Schedule An Appointment
To schedule an appointment, you will need these documents:
a) A valid passport
b) Visa application fee payment receipt (Ambank & SEVIS fee receipt)
c) DS-160 confirmation page
d) Email-address
You can schedule your appointment Here
6th step: Attend the interview at the US Embassy Kuala Lumpur
What do I need to bring?
- Interview Appointment Confirmation Letter
- DS-160 Confirmation Page
- F-1 visa applicant: Original Form I-20
- Fee receipt from Ambank
- Proof of Payment of SEVIS Fee Receipt
- Passport and IC
- One recent photo (white background only)
Suggested supporting documents:
- Current school results / ADP Transcript
- TOEFL and SAT score report
- Bank statement / Financial Affidavit (important)
- University offer letter
Based on my experience this morning,
1. My appointment session was at 8.30 am and I arrived at the US Embassy around 7.30 am. I waited outside the US Embassy before being called by the police (or the guard, whatever..) fifteen minutes prior to my visa appointment.
2. I surrendered my I/C and handphone at the guard house and went through the security scanner before entering the US Embassy.
3. I queued up at the counter for document checking (I-20, passport, SEVIS fee payment confirmation etc.). It was super efficient here! It took only two minutes to verify my documents.
4. After that, I lined up again for the interview session at another counter. There were three counters opened for the interview. I just waited in line for 10 minutes before my turn.
During my turn, the consular asked for my Financial Affidavit (FA), Passport and I-20. She went through my FA and began to ask me a few questions such as "Since you're a Petronas scholar, so are you bonded with Petronas? If yes, for how long?" "Are you doing 2+2 year program in ADP?" "Which University did you attend previously?"
"Okay your visa is approved"
Alhamdulillah my visa interview went smoothly and quickly. I entered the US Embassy at 8.25 am and went out at 8.45 am. The procedures were arranged systematically! Yass soon I can pursue my dreams in Uncle Sam's country :)
Oh ya, they will keep your passport in order to process your visa for a few days. You will receive an email when your passport and visa are ready for pick up or delivery.
